Benefits of Getting a Master’s Degree Online

Flexibility and Convenience

One of the primary advantages of pursuing a master’s degree online is the flexibility it offers. Unlike traditional programs, online education allows you to study at your own pace and schedule. You can access course materials and lectures from anywhere, eliminating the need to relocate or commute to a physical campus. This flexibility enables you to maintain your work-life balance while advancing your education.

Cost-Effective Option

Another compelling reason to consider an online master’s degree is the cost-effectiveness it provides. Online programs often have lower tuition fees compared to their on-campus counterparts. Additionally, you can save on expenses such as commuting, housing, and textbooks. With the ability to study from the comfort of your own home, you can significantly reduce the financial burden of pursuing a master’s degree.

Accessibility to a Wide Range of Programs

Online education has revolutionized the accessibility of master’s degree programs. Regardless of your location, you can choose from a vast array of online programs offered by reputable universities worldwide. This accessibility allows you to pursue a degree in your desired field without being limited by geographical constraints. Whether you’re interested in business, healthcare, technology, or any other discipline, there’s likely an online master’s program tailored to your aspirations.

Opportunity to Balance Work and Studies

For working professionals seeking career advancement, pursuing a master’s degree online offers the perfect opportunity to balance work and studies. With flexible scheduling, you can continue working while pursuing your education, applying what you learn in real-time. This synergy between theoretical knowledge and practical experience enhances your professional growth and positions you for success in your chosen field.

Choosing the Right Online Master’s Degree Program

Now that you’re aware of the benefits, let’s explore how to choose the right online master’s degree program that aligns with your goals and aspirations.

Accreditation and Credibility

When evaluating online programs, it’s crucial to ensure they are accredited by recognized accrediting bodies. Accreditation ensures that the program meets certain standards of quality and that your degree will be respected by employers and academic institutions. Look for programs that are accredited by reputable organizations in your field of interest.

Curriculum and Course Offerings

The curriculum and course offerings play a vital role in determining the value of an online master’s program. Research the courses offered within the program and assess whether they align with your career goals and interests. Look for programs that offer a diverse range of courses, allowing you to gain a comprehensive understanding of your chosen field.

Faculty Qualifications and Expertise

The expertise of the faculty members delivering the online courses is essential for a quality education. Explore the qualifications and experience of the professors and instructors in your prospective program. Ensure that they possess relevant industry experience and academic credentials that will enrich your learning experience.

Student Support Services

Online education should not compromise the support services available to students. Look for programs that provide adequate support, such as access to academic advisors, libraries, and career services. Additionally, consider the availability of online resources, discussion forums, and interactive platforms that foster collaboration and engagement with fellow students.

Researching Available Programs

Begin by researching the various online master’s degree programs available in your field of interest. Consider factors such as program reputation, curriculum, faculty, and flexibility. Websites such as edX, Coursera, and university websites are excellent resources for finding reputable online programs.

Meeting Admission Requirements

Once you have identified your desired program, familiarize yourself with the admission requirements. These may include submitting transcripts, letters of recommendation, a statement of purpose, and standardized test scores. Ensure you meet all the prerequisites and gather the necessary documents to complete your application.

Applying and Submitting Necessary Documents

After reviewing the admission requirements, submit your application to the chosen program. Take care to follow the instructions provided and pay attention to deadlines. Prepare your application materials diligently, ensuring they reflect your achievements, goals, and genuine passion for the field.

Financing Your Education

Financing your online master’s degree is an important consideration. Explore scholarship opportunities, grants, and employer-sponsored tuition assistance programs. Additionally, research student loan options and evaluate their terms and conditions. By exploring these financial avenues, you can make pursuing a master’s degree more affordable and attainable.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Is an online master’s degree as valuable as a traditional degree?

Absolutely! Online master’s degrees are equally valuable as their traditional counterparts. Accredited online programs follow rigorous standards to ensure the quality and integrity of the education provided. Employers increasingly recognize the value of online degrees, appreciating the flexibility and dedication required to successfully complete them.

How long does it take to complete an online master’s degree?

The duration of an online master’s degree program varies depending on factors such as the program structure, credit requirements, and your availability. On average, most master’s degree programs can be completed within two to three years. However, some programs offer accelerated options that allow you to finish in a shorter timeframe.

What are the typical admission requirements for online master’s programs?

Admission requirements for online master’s programs typically include a completed application form, bachelor’s degree transcripts, letters of recommendation, a statement of purpose, and standardized test scores (if applicable). Additionally, some programs may require a minimum GPA or specific prerequisite courses. Be sure to review the admission requirements for each program you are considering.

Can I transfer credits from a previous degree to an online master’s program?

Many online master’s degree programs accept transfer credits from previous degrees or relevant coursework. However, the transferability of credits varies between institutions. It is recommended to consult with the admissions department of the program you are interested in to determine their specific policy on credit transfers.

How do employers perceive online master’s degrees?

Employers increasingly recognize and value online master’s degrees. As online education continues to gain traction, the perception of online degrees has evolved. Employers appreciate the dedication, self-discipline, and time management skills required to succeed in an online program. Highlighting your online master’s degree on your resume and during interviews provides an opportunity to showcase your commitment to personal and professional growth.
